New Exhibition: "The Future is Dark"

NEWS On the 100th anniversary of Virginia Woolf's diary entry from 1915, "The future is dark and That is the best thing the future can be, I think ." 13 artists from the Art Academy at Umeå University, open an exhibition with the same name.

Vernissage will take place the 17 January at 12.00-18.00

In a heavily dystopian time, during the beginning of World War I, Virginia Woolf wrote in her diary a tribute to darkness. Although the darkness frightens most people, it is a place with opportunity for love, where views fuse together, enchanted, awakened and liberated.

Sagateatern, whose history lives in its walls, stands in total contrast to a conventional exhibition space of white walls, and we choose to see the potential in this. Inspired by Woolf's text, we want to go into the darkness with open eyes . Woolf's quote has individually been interpreted in different forms.

Everything from movies, painting, drawing, installation and objects will be displayed throughout the exhibition space. In a time where art and culture have to stand back in favor of the interest of profit increase, we choose to exhibit at Sagateatern.

In about a half year from now Sagateatern must move, and we are some of the cultural practitioners who choose to work in a building which has hosted culture in Umeå since 1953.

The show will be open 18/1 and 21-24/1 between 12.00-16.00

Corazon Belen, Chiara Bugatti, Elin Båve, Thomas Hansson, Ludvig Hellin, Hanna Una Holmquist, Josef Jägnefält, Myong-Hee Ki, Viktor Lindberg, Elin Tui Lund, Jennifer Myerscough, Jakob Westberg, Samuel Åhlman

In collaboration with Florian Zeyfang, Professor at The Art Academy at Umeå University.
